The Evolution of Traffic Penalty Management

Historically, traffic violation enforcement has relied on manual processes: issuing tickets, traditional databases for record-keeping, and in-person court hearings. While effective to an extent, these methods often involve delays, inconsistencies, and limited engagement with offenders. Recognizing these challenges, the industry has moved toward digital solutions aimed at modernizing enforcement and promoting behavioral change.

In particular, mobile applications have emerged as critical tools, facilitating real-time violation recording, administrative transparency, and enhanced communication with drivers. Such platforms not only improve efficiency but also foster a sense of accountability, which is essential for long-term behavior modification.

Key Features of Leading Digital Penalty Platforms

Modern penalty management tools typically offer several core features:

  • Violation Tracking and Data Analytics: Enabling authorities to monitor trends and identify high-risk areas.
  • Automated Notification Systems: Informing drivers of violations and penalties promptly via SMS or email.
  • Integration with Payment Portals: Simplifying the settlement process, reducing administrative backlog.
  • User Engagement and Education: Providing informational content to improve compliance.

The Role of Mobile Applications in Driver Behavior Modification

Research indicates that timely, transparent communication about violations significantly influences driver behavior. Platforms that combine real-time alerts with educational feedback have shown a measurable decrease in repeated violations. For example, cities implementing mobile notification systems have recorded up to a 30% reduction in traffic violations over a year, highlighting the power of digital engagement.

Furthermore, these platforms serve as vital tools for fostering trust between enforcement agencies and the public, as transparency and ease of access to information reduce perceptions of arbitrariness or bias.
